AB

Alex Brown

Design & Engineering Manager at Fulcrum Technologies Inc.

Engineering Manager Manager
a***@fulcrum-tech.net Sign up
Pro only
Pro only
Molalla, Oregon, United States

Company Details

Industry: semiconductors
Employees: 41
HQ Location: Tualatin, Oregon, United States
Company LinkedIn: Pro only
Manager level · Engineering Manager